Handover: Larkspur build migration to the Hermix hermetic toolchain. Phases 1–2 done; all Go targets now build sandboxed. Remaining blockers: the protobuf codegen still reaches the network, and two test suites depend on host timezone data. Dena has a vendoring patch in review. CI runtimes are up ~12% but cache hits should recover that within a week. Don't merge anything touching the legacy Makefiles until cutover completes. The toolchain pins we're standardizing on are listed below.

deployment values, kawip-kafog:
belath:
  pin: 3709
  tenant: ulaox
  seal: seal_25075386
  metrics_host: metrics.belath.halixhq.test
  standby_team: gormir
  escalation: wenys-fenwyn
  nonce: 26e5f7

**Q: How do I get into the hardware lab?**

Good question — the lab on Level 3 of the Marrowgate building is keycard-plus-code, so your badge alone won't cut it. First, complete the ten-minute safety module on the Huxby portal (takes less time than making coffee). Then pop by reception and show them your completion screen. Once that's done, you're cleared to use the shared starter code below until your personal one is issued.

staff pass of kageg-yageg = bdg-QUNIL-00092

Runbook Fragment — Prototype Shipment to Test Lab

For the records team: when the prototype units from the Kestrel-9 build head out to the Marrowvale test lab, log each serial against the transfer sheet before the crate is sealed. Use the tamper tape from the grey cabinet, photograph all four sides, and file the photos same day. Courier is Bluejay Express, morning slot. The confidential hand-over instruction appears immediately below.

courier memo of fahop-fafog: the kelius noveth courier leaves the rusius quenwyn gilion wenael istiel belion fenys gilmir ledger at gate 5310 under passcode 086830